Q - How long does an initial consultation take and how much does it cost?

An examination for a new patient will take between 30 and 45 minutes. The charge for this is £80 and during this time you will be given a thorough and comprehensive examination of your mouth and all of your teeth. Oral cancer check will also be done as a matter of course We will also take 2 digital x-rays which provide us with very detailed pictures of your teeth. Photographs may be taken of your teeth as well to help explain any issues or problems you might have, this helps to build trust istantly. 
At the end of this appointment the dentist will spend time explaining the condition of your teeth. He will also explain any treatment that is needed and any questions you might have can be answered. We also provide a written estimate of costs for further treatment at this stage.
During the appointment it would also be helpful for us if you could provide a list of any medication you might be taking.
